Malgbe is anAfro-Asiatic language spoken in northernCameroon and southwesternChad. Dialects are Douguia, Dro, Malgbe, Mara, and Walia.[1]

Malgbe is spoken inGoulfey commune and also to the south in Chari (Logone-et-Chari department, Far North region). It is related to Afade, Mser, Lagwan, Maslam, and Mpade. Malgbe is also spoken in Chad. The total population is estimated at 36,000 speakers.[2]
